Alpha Tocopherol Acetate has not been tested for FODMAPs. However, Alpha Tocopherol Acetate is thought to be low FODMAP. Alpha Tocopherol Acetate is a type of VItamin E added to supplements, processed foods, and skin care products. Vitamins and minerals are low FODMAP.
